Transaction 1fab88b068583953b4bf58aa81c453f7af20ab0794677f2514fc7cd88fc69db8
1 Input
1 Output
-
1fab88b068583953b4bf58aa81c453f7af20ab0794677f2514fc7cd88fc69db8:0
- value
- 803538
- script pubkey
- OP_0 OP_PUSHBYTES_20 9398340227f1d9a53e3bcc4a29957fb92d4bdd65
- address
- bc1qjwvrgq3878v6203me39zn9tlhyk5hht9fhsmzr